Recycling Yellow Brass in Baltimore

The blend of copper and zinc makes an alloy known as yellow brass solids. Individuals ordinarily portray brass as an element metal, despite the fact that it doesn’t have an element symbol. Yellow brass solids get their brilliant shading due to the higher levels of zinc instead of copper. As a result of the shading, Producers can ordinarily tell in the event they have scrap yellow brass, yet it is a great idea to get an expert conclusion. Yellow brass is basic in day-to-day existence which makes recycling yellow brass in Baltimore essential. When glancing around at ordinary items, one can find yellow brass in these spots:

  • Household plumbing
  • Connectors
  • Radiators
  • Keys

Furthermore, numerous individuals utilize yellow brass solids when beautifying their home as a result of the decorative qualities they have. Yellow brass regularly makes up numerous dishes, faucets, and even some jewelry. When manufacturers require a material that can’t start, they regularly use brass. Yellow brass gives a low-contact, soft, and safe material.

The Recycling Process

Manufacturers produce a ton of scrap, yet yellow brass should not be discarded. Interco purchases scrap yellow brass and takes it through a reusing procedure. Currently, practically 90% of brass is recycled. To be most effective at recycling yellow brass in Baltimore, Interco must find yellow brass that has low degrees of aluminum and manganese bronze. This kind of yellow brass can be effectively reused.

It is not common to find yellow brass like that. Usually, the brass has a blend of nonferrous and ferrous materials. When this occurs, the two materials should be separated. The separation process includes a powerful magnet that isolates the two sort of metals. The way toward isolating the different materials demonstrates to be simple since brass is nonferrous.

The way toward reusing yellow brass is especially similar to the way toward reusing other non-ferrous metals. In the wake of figuring out what sort of metal we have, Interco will:

  1. Compact the yellow brass solids into very small pieces so they do not take up as much space
  2. Place the metals into a furnace that will reach very high temperatures which will cause the brass to soften
  3. Pour the metal into a mold for it to cool
